When selecting a chiropractor, confirm their Alabama license status before your first visit. A reputable practice should offer a thorough initial assessment, explain their diagnostic findings clearly, and provide a written treatment plan with realistic timelines. Be cautious of practitioners who pressure you into long-term payment packages upfront, guarantee specific outcomes, or refuse to coordinate with your primary care physician. Transparent communication about costs and a willingness to answer your questions are hallmarks of a professional practice.

All chiropractors in Alabama must hold a valid state license. When reviewing profiles, you can ask practitioners to confirm their license status or verify it through the Alabama Board of Chiropractic Examiners.
A typical first visit includes a health history review, physical examination, and possibly diagnostic imaging. The chiropractor should explain their findings and discuss a treatment plan tailored to your condition.
Many chiropractors accept major insurance plans, though coverage varies by policy. Contact your chosen practitioner directly to confirm whether they accept your insurance and what out-of-pocket costs you might incur.
Treatment duration depends on your condition and severity. During your consultation, your chiropractor should provide an estimated timeline and explain what regular care might involve.
